Course details
Blockchain Fundamentals: This unit introduces the concept of blockchain technology, its history, and its applications in supply chain management. It covers the basics of blockchain architecture, consensus mechanisms, and smart contracts. •
Supply Chain Management: This unit provides an overview of supply chain management, including the definition, components, and best practices. It also covers the impact of supply chain disruptions and the importance of supply chain resilience. •
Blockchain for Supply Chain Visibility: This unit focuses on the use of blockchain technology to increase supply chain visibility, including the use of blockchain-based platforms, data sharing, and tracking and tracing. •
Smart Contracts in Supply Chain: This unit explores the use of smart contracts in supply chain management, including the benefits, challenges, and applications. It also covers the development and deployment of smart contracts. •
Blockchain-based Inventory Management: This unit discusses the use of blockchain technology to improve inventory management, including the use of blockchain-based inventory tracking, inventory optimization, and inventory management systems. •
Supply Chain Finance and Blockchain: This unit examines the use of blockchain technology in supply chain finance, including the use of blockchain-based payment systems, letter of credit, and factoring. •
Blockchain and Data Analytics: This unit explores the use of blockchain technology in data analytics, including the use of blockchain-based data storage, data sharing, and data analysis. •
Regulatory Framework for Blockchain in Supply Chain: This unit discusses the regulatory framework for blockchain technology in supply chain management, including the laws, regulations, and standards that govern the use of blockchain in supply chain. •
Blockchain-based Logistics and Transportation: This unit examines the use of blockchain technology in logistics and transportation, including the use of blockchain-based tracking, tracing, and delivery systems. •
Implementation and Integration of Blockchain in Supply Chain: This unit provides guidance on the implementation and integration of blockchain technology in supply chain management, including the development of blockchain-based systems, data migration, and training and change management.
